Gensol Electric Vehicles Pvt. Ltd. (GEVPL), a subsidiary of Gensol Engineering Limited, has given a sneak peek into its first-ever electric vehicle (EV) in a new video teaser showcasing its exterior and interior design. The upcoming Gensol EV will be a 2-door, 2-seater electric car aimed to tackle urban congestion and pollution. The new EV is scheduled for its debut in March 2024.

Anmol Singh Jaggi, Managing Director, Gensol Engineering Ltd. said, “With great pride, we unveil the first glimpse of our new modern car, contributing significantly to the larger mission of decarbonizing the planet. Designed to address the challenges of daily city commuting, our made-in-India all-electric car is poised to revolutionize zero-emission mobility.”

The EV boasts an electric range of over 200 km and a top speed of 80 kmph, making it an ideal choice for city commuting. The features include a moonroof, a large boot space, in-cabin driver assistance technology, a fully equipped technology stack, and AI-based cloud analytics. The upcoming EV will be manufactured at the company’s plant in Chakan, Pune.
